The SPDR S&P Semiconductor ETF (NYSEARCA:XSD) is an interesting, diversified way to gain exposure to the semiconductor space. This ETF gives investors a different type of exposure to the semiconductor sector when compared to peers like the iShares Semiconductor ETF (NASDAQ:SOXX) and the VanEck Semiconductor ETF (NASDAQ:SMH).
